
No. 1 UCLA Picks Up Two More Sweeps on Saturday

LOS ANGELES -- No. 1 UCLA (8-0) posted two more wins on Saturday in its home opening weekend at Mapes Beach while hosting the Pac-12 South Invitational. The Bruins opened with a 5-0 sweep of Oregon (2-5) at 10 a.m. PT and then completed day one with a 5-0 sweep of Arizona State.(4-2) at Noon. UCLA didn't drop a set in either dual on the day.
In the first dual against the Ducks, the Bruins went 10-0 in sets, recording their fourth 5-0 sweep of the young season.
The Bruins went up 1-0 on court four as senior Rileigh Powers and graduate student Haley Hallgren, made quick work of the Ducks' Ashley Schroeder and Natasha George, 21-14, 21-8.
UCLA put another point on the board when junior Peri Brennan and graduate student Abby Van Winkle defeated Oregon's Bea Wetton and Ella Tyus, 21-15, 21-11.
Sophomore Natalie Myszkowski teamed up with graduate student Jaden Whitmarsh to clinch the dual on court five with an easy 21-9, 21-13 win over Lolo Folau and Valerie Peterson.
Senior Lexy Denaburg and freshman Maggie Boyd took down Oregon's Chloe Brown and Zoe Almanza, 21-7, 21-15 on court one to put UCLA up 4-0.
Junior Tessa Van Winkle and sophomore Sophie Moore completed the 5-0 sweep on court three, facing little resistance from the Ducks' Abby Plevin and Batia Rotshtein, 21-13, 21-9.
Graduate students Marlie Monserez and Kelli Greene-Agnew rolled Josie Griffiths and Presley McCaskill, 21-10, 21-2, in exhibition play on court six.
In the second dual against the Sun Devils, the Bruins went 10-0 in sets, recording their fifth 5-0 sweep of the year.
Senior Devon Newberry made her triumphant return to the lineup and partnered with Boyd on court two to take down Arizona State's Taryn Ames and Sarah Water, 21-12, 21-15.
Powers and Hallgren made it 2-0 UCLA with a 21-11, 23-21 win on court four over ASU's Adriana Nieves-Papaleo and Carys Thomas.
Denaburg and Abby Van Winkle clinched the Bruins' win with a 21-19, 21-17 win on court one over the Sun Devils' Lexi Sweeney and Kylie Wickley, 21-19, 21-17.
Whitmarsh and Monserez teamed up to make it 4-0 Bruins with a 21-17, 21-15 win on court five over Kate Fitzgerald and Rylie Kael.
Brennan and Tessa Van Winkle completed the sweep with a 21-11, 21-15 win on court three over ASU's Anya Pemberton and Ivey Weber.
Sophomores Sophie Moore and Natalie Myszkowski took down Shane Burleson and Jensen Kaelin in exhibition play on court six by a pair of identical 21-14 set scores.
The Bruins return to action next tomorrow when they face Utah at 10 a.m. PT at Mapes Beach and then hit the road to take on No. 4 USC at Merle Norman Stadium at 3:00 p.m. PT live on the Pac-12 Networks.
